1. The Perfect Morning Ritual

Coffee’s reign as the go-to morning pick-me-up has its roots in caffeine’s ability to give you a quick jolt of energy. But what if you could start your day with a gentle, focused clarity and nourish your body at the same time?

Cacao, when consumed in its pure, ceremonial-grade form, contains theobromine—a natural stimulant that boosts energy without the jittery crash. Unlike caffeine, theobromine gently opens blood vessels, improving circulation and providing a steady flow of energy throughout your day. It’s less about “surviving” your mornings and more about thriving through them.


2. Mood-Boosting Benefits You Can Feel

Cacao isn’t called the “Food of the Gods” for nothing. It’s packed with compounds like anandamide (also known as the “bliss molecule”) and tryptophan, which your body converts into serotonin—the happiness hormone. Coffee can often lead to stress and overdrive your system; cacao, on the other hand, supports your mental health, leaving you calm, happy, and energized.


3. Healthier for You and the Planet

Coffee’s popularity has brought with it concerns about environmental sustainability and health effects like adrenal fatigue. Ceremonial cacao offers a better alternative:

  • Packed with Antioxidants: Pure cacao has more antioxidants than blueberries or green tea. These help combat inflammation, support heart health, and protect your skin from aging.
  • Rich in Magnesium: Known as the “relaxation mineral,” magnesium in cacao helps ease stress, support your muscles, and boost focus.
  • Sustainable Farming: Unlike industrialized coffee farming, cacao farming—especially when sourced ethically—empowers local communities and regenerates the land.

How to Start Your Cacao Journey

Ready to experience the magic of cacao? Here are three steps to get started:

  1. Find Quality Cacao: Look for ceremonial-grade cacao, ethically sourced from trusted producers. Avoid processed cocoa powders—they’re not the same.
  2. Learn to Prepare It: Make it simple: blend 1-2 tablespoons of cacao paste with hot water or plant-based milk. Add cinnamon, cayenne, or a touch of vanilla for a flavor boost.
  3. Create a Ritual: Set aside 10 minutes in your morning or evening to savor your cacao, free of distractions. Use this time to set intentions or simply be present.
